Agent Identity Kit

创建、验证和管理遵循Agent Card v1模式的代理身份卡片(agent.json),提供交互式设置和验证工具。

安装

概览

什么是Agent Identity Kit

Agent Identity Kit 是一个专为 AI 代理设计的便携式身份系统,旨在帮助开发者创建、验证和管理符合 Agent Card v1 标准的代理身份卡片(agent.json)。该工具通过交互式设置流程引导用户生成结构完整且标准化的身份文件,确保不同代理之间能够互操作并清晰表达其能力与信任级别。无论是独立开发的智能体还是团队协作项目,Agent Identity Kit 都提供了一套统一的身份管理方案,使代理能够在复杂的多方交互环境中建立可识别、可验证的数字身份。

除了基础的身份生成功能外,该工具还内置了严格的验证机制,可检查 agent.json 是否符合预定义的 JSON Schema 规范。这一特性不仅有助于开发阶段快速发现配置错误,还能集成到 CI/CD 流水线中,保障发布前的身份文件合规性。同时,Agent Identity Kit 提供了完整的示例文件,涵盖从最小化配置到多代理团队的多种场景,方便用户参考和快速上手。

该项目由 OpenClaw Skill 团队维护,并积极对接 forAgents.dev 平台,支持将注册后的代理纳入全球代理目录,提升其在生态系统中的可见度与可信度。通过标准化的身份卡格式,Agent Identity Kit 正在推动 AI 代理间更透明、更安全的协作模式。

核心功能特点

  1. 交互式命令行工具生成符合 Agent Card v1 规范的 agent.json 文件
  2. 基于 JSON Schema 的本地验证功能,确保身份文件格式正确
  3. 支持多代理团队配置,可批量管理与展示多个代理身份
  4. 提供完整示例文件,包括单代理、最小化及团队场景
  5. 可部署至 .well-known/agent.json 路径实现标准化身份托管
  6. 与 forAgents.dev 生态集成,支持代理注册与认证徽章展示

适用场景

Agent Identity Kit 特别适用于需要构建或参与多代理协作系统的开发者和组织。例如,在一个分布式 AI 服务网络中,每个微服务代理都需要明确标识自身的能力边界、所属方及通信协议,以便其他代理安全调用或转发请求。使用 Agent Identity Kit 可以为这些代理自动生成标准化的身份卡,并通过验证流程保证一致性,从而降低集成复杂度。

此外,对于开源 AI 代理项目而言,该项目也极具实用价值。开发者可以通过统一的 agent.json 描述代理的功能、信任等级和访问端点,便于社区成员快速理解和使用。当代理部署在公开网络时,将其身份卡托管在 .well-known/agent.json 路径下,可被自动发现并加入 forAgents.dev 等代理目录,显著提升项目的可见性和可信度。

在企业级场景中,尤其是涉及多个内部 AI 代理协同工作的平台,Agent Identity Kit 提供的团队级 agents.json 支持尤为关键。它允许管理员集中管理一组代理的身份信息,并在文档、监控系统和权限控制中统一引用,从而实现细粒度的访问控制与审计追踪。总之,任何希望提升 AI 代理互操作性、透明度和可管理性的项目都能从中受益。